What companies run services between Perth Airport (PER), Australia and Halls Creek, WA, Australia?

Qantas, Aviair, and Virgin Australia fly from Perth Airport (PER) to Halls Creek Airport (HCQ) 6 times a week. Alternatively, you can take a train from Airport Central Stn Platform 1 to Halls Creek via East Perth Stn Platform 1, East Perth, and Roebuck Plains in around 45h 55m.
